Episode 3. J.D. Souther Song Chronicles is proud to present its third episode, a conversation with songwriter J.D. Souther. Inducted into the Songwriters Hall of Fame in 2013, Grammy-nominated Souther has penned countless hits for The Eagles, Linda Ronstadt, Roy Orbison, James Taylor, Don Henley, George Strait, Trisha Yearwood, and Brooks and Dunn, and found success as solo artist. J.D.’s latest album Tenderness, produced by Larry Klein, connects “LA’s ‘70s golden age with the Great American Songbook,” writes Uncut, with songs that sound “like standards themselves.”    J.D. Souther and Linda Ronstadt   J.D. Souther and Jackson Browne Louise first met J.D. when she was a teenager living with her mom, spending a summer in Malibu. Two years later, Louise made her debut album Kid Blue, produced by Danny Kortchmar, at the iconic Sunset Sound Factory at the peak of the California singer-songwriter multi-platinum-selling era. J.D. Souther, Don Henley and Stevie Nicks sang background vocals! In this conversation that took place July 13, 2019 at John David’s ranch in Nashville, TN, J.D. talks about his early inspiration for his classic songs; his musical upbringing; his latest album, Tenderness; and what it’s like to tour as a solo performer. The conversation feels more like reminiscing between friends than an interview, with wonderful personal stories of many '70s golden era heavyweights: Linda Ronstadt, Glenn Frey, Don Henley, Joni Mitchell, Jackson Browne, James Taylor, Carole King, Bob Dylan, Joe Walsh, Emmy Lou Harris, Bonnie Raitt, Peter Asher, Waddy Wachtel, Warren Zevon, Don Grolnick, David Sanborn, and more.     early days with Glenn Frey       A passionate animal lover and advocate, J.D. is also involved with Best Friends Animal Society.     with Joe Walsh - photo by Barry Shultz   His classic albums John David Souther, Black Rose, and Home by Dawn have been released as expanded reissues (Omnivore Recordings). As an actor, he has appeared in the TV shows Thirtysomething and Nashville, among others.            *Song Chronicles is a brand new podcast series hosted by Louise Goffin.
